The problems with Wayland on the Pi is generally known.  There has
been a note about using X11 on the Pi on the community installers site
for some time - eg. see https://www.codelerity.com/netbeans/  At some
point you must have removed the same notice from the FoAN page copy of
this.  People with this problem could also look at running NetBeans on
a JDK with native Wayland support.  This was discussed in one of the
Slack channels recently, and we might want to add this information on
the main download page as it isn't installer specific.
